The Swiss legal frame for withholding tax
Three documents summarise the health of a Swiss business: the balance sheet (what it owns), the income statement (what it earns) and the notes (what else you should know). All the work of withholding tax converges on those three pages, in Goldach too.
Also worth knowing: accounts may be drawn up in the currency most relevant to the business; if that is not the franc, values must additionally be stated in CHF (art. 958d para. 3 CO). Internationally active companies gain books that match their economic reality.

Digitalising withholding tax: what actually works
A serious accounting document archive links every record to its entry, timestamps versions and logs access — exactly what Swiss bookkeeping regulation expects from probative electronic retention. Chronological filing by financial year becomes an automatic by-product.
Electronic archiving is fully recognised: Swiss bookkeeping regulation admits electronic retention of records provided integrity and readability are guaranteed for the 10 years of art. 958f CO. A paper binder is no longer an obligation — provided the archiving system is serious.

Effective VAT method or net tax rate: how to choose?
The effective method deducts actual input VAT and files quarterly; the net tax rate method applies a flat industry rate to turnover, semi-annually, with no separate input VAT deduction. The flat rate suits low-cost structures; as investments grow, the effective method usually wins again. The choice rests on the company's own figures, in Goldach as anywhere.

What are the legal obligations for withholding tax in Switzerland?
The foundation is the Code of Obligations: proper bookkeeping (art. 957a CO), annual accounts (balance sheet, income statement, notes) and 10-year retention of books and records (art. 958f CO). VAT applies from CHF 100,000 of turnover, and social insurance settlements from the first employee. Nothing is different in Goldach: federal law applies.
